Job Description:

Under the direction of the Executive Housekeeper, the Housekeeping Supervisor will be responsible for the highest quality of cleanliness within the hotel through directing and coordinating the housekeeping employees in accordance with hotel standards, as well the Housekeeping Supervisor will support in the management of the housekeeping department by overseeing daily operations with the view to achieve the department's goal of "picture perfect everywhere
Responsibilities include:
• Opening and closing the department
• Completing DND and No Service Walks
• Checking cash call rooms for damage and snack bar consumption
• Completing Lost and found logging and following up on guest inquires
• Checking rooms and corridors for cleanliness and condition
• Performance managing associates
• working hand in hand with the front desk to ensure all priorities are done in a timely manner
